Product Overview
The XC7Z007S-1CLG400C is a member of the AMD Zynq®-7000S family, representing the most affordable entry point into the scalable Zynq-7000 All Programmable SoC (AP SoC) platform -2-7. This single-core device integrates an ARM® Cortex®-A9 processor with 28nm Artix®-7 based programmable logic on a single chip, offering an exceptional balance of performance, power efficiency, and cost -1-9.
Ideal for cost-sensitive embedded applications, the XC7Z007S-1CLG400C eliminates the need for separate processor and FPGA chips, reducing bill-of-materials cost, board space, and design complexity -9. With its commercial temperature range (0°C to 85°C) and compact 400-ball CSPBGA package (17mm x 17mm), this device is purpose-built for industrial IoT, motor control, and embedded vision applications -2-7.

High-Performance Processing System (PS)
The XC7Z007S-1CLG400C features a single-core ARM Cortex-A9 processor running at 667MHz -1. The processor delivers 2.5 DMIPS/MHz per CPU and includes a NEON™ media processing engine, vector floating-point unit, and supports both single and double-precision floating-point operations -2. The TrustZone® security technology and Thumb-2 instruction set enable secure, code-efficient operation -9.
Flexible Programmable Logic (PL)
The Artix-7 FPGA fabric provides 23,000 logic cells, offering hardware programmability for implementing custom accelerators, interfaces, and co-processors -1-7. With over 3,000 interconnects between the PS and PL delivering up to 100Gb/s of bandwidth, this SoC enables levels of performance that multi-chip solutions cannot match -9.
Rich Connectivity and Peripherals
The device includes extensive I/O capabilities: 2x tri-mode Gigabit Ethernet, 2x USB 2.0 (OTG), 2x CAN 2.0B, 2x I²C, 2x SPI, 2x UART, 2x SD/SDIO controllers, and four 32-bit GPIO banks -2-9. The 100 user I/Os provide ample connectivity for external peripherals -1.
Security and Reliability
Advanced security features include RSA-based authentication, AES-256 decryption, SHA-256 data authentication, and secure boot capabilities -2-9. Anti-Tamper (AT) technology can “zeroize” the device if tampering is sensed, ensuring system integrity -9.
Power Management
Separate power domains for the PS and PL enable intelligent power management, allowing users to power down the programmable logic when not required -9. This flexibility, combined with the 28nm HPL process, delivers industry-leading performance-per-watt.
